Lucan (1977) S02E02 - Brother Wolf

Lucan (1977) S02E02 - Brother Wolf

see more Adventure's :br


User: Hercules & Friends

Views: 26

Uploaded: 2025-03-12

Duration: 48:48

Your Page Title